WebNov 23, 2014 · In brief, Chin language is the language spoken by people in the Chin State of Myanmar (Burma). It is not a Chinese language. WebZomi Bible. The Tedim Chin (recently known as Zomi) people originated in a hill region among the townships of the Chin State of Myanmar and currently number about 411,000 worldwide. About 256,000 reside in Myanmar, while most of the remaining 155,000 have settled in India. In the Tedim region, some roads provide vehicle access, but a majority ...
